Did you get your annual advice letter in the spring of this year telling you what your ESA would be from April onwards? You say that you got one on 2014 but I would have expected one to have arrived this year too. It is possible that this has been sent out late.
The November date does not relate to the length of ESA award, it is just an administrative matter that relates to when the Christmas bonus is calculated.
If the letter is not clear, the only thing you can really do is contact DWP and ask what it is about.
